Telegram, a popular messaging app known for its robust privacy features, faced a significant setback recently when it was temporarily taken down from Apple's App Store. This action stemmed from a concerning incident where a user allegedly uploaded pornographic material in a public chat group, prompting Apple to act swiftly in line with its content guidelines.
Content moderation remains a critical issue for platforms that allow user-generated content. As Telegram contends with millions of active users, the challenge of maintaining a safe environment while upholding free speech becomes increasingly complex. This incident reflects broader concerns within the tech industry about balancing user rights and compliance with platform policies.
